Copyright © 2025 glasgow.yabsta.co.uk All Right Reserved
powered by
1191-1193 Argyle St. Glasgow, Scotland, G3 8TQ
12 Baljaffray Shopping Centre, Grampian Way Bearsden, Glasgow, Scotland, G61 4RN
91 West George St. Glasgow, Scotland, G2 1PB
50 Queen St. Glasgow, Scotland, G1 3DS
20 Royal Exchange Sq. Glasgow, Scotland, G1 2AB
157 Hope St. Glasgow, Scotland, G2 2UQ
97-103 West George St. Glasgow, Scotland, G2 1PB
Braehead Shopping Centre Glasgow, Scotland, G51 4BP
601 Hamilton Rd. Uddingston, Glasgow, Scotland, G71 7SA
573-581 Sauchiehall St. Glasgow, Scotland, G3 7PQ